What You Will Do

Meat packing workers are responsible for preparing meat products for packaging, processing, and distribution.

Main Duties:

  • Cutting, trimming, and packaging meat products
  • Operating machines for slicing and sealing packages
  • Cleaning work areas and equipment
  • Following hygiene and safety rules
  • Working in cold storage environments
  • Labeling and sorting packaged goods

It’s a fast-paced and physical job that requires standing for long hours and working in a cool temperature.
